Division of two Multidimensional array

Hi
I have two multidimensional array say A (30x10x30) & B(30x10x30). I want to divide the elements of A by the corresponding elements of B.
How to do it.
I am not getting corrrect result by diving like this A./B

Like C(7,1,1). The actual answer should be NAN (C = 0/0) but it shows 0.0458
OK, I get
load('matlab.mat')
C = A ./ B;
fprintf('A(7,1,1) = %f.\n', A(7,1,1));
fprintf('B(7,1,1) = %f.\n', B(7,1,1));
fprintf('C(7,1,1) = %f.\n', C(7,1,1));
A(7,1,1) = 0.000055.
B(7,1,1) = 0.001192.
C(7,1,1) = 0.045776.
Explain why you get 0 for A and B. Did you upload the wrong data?
mukesh bisht
mukesh bisht el 11 de Jul. de 2021
Sorry. Now I got it. Actually in Matlab workspace A(7,1,1) shows 0.000. So, this created confusion
